Thats right. To go deeper, the old convention was engine
position x engine displacement x generation x chassis type.
Some folks in Hong Kong did ever go into naming the K310UD (ASU
1) as K95UD when it first came out, in older sources this can be
found but now they have went to the new designation.
So for the L94UB, L113CRL, N113CRB, it would have been like:
L94UB - L: Longitudally mounted engine, 60 degrees angle, 9: 9L
engine, 4: 4th Gen, UB: Urban citybus
L113CRL - L: Longitudally mounted engine, 60 degrees angle, 11:
11L engine, 3: 3rd Gen, C: 2-axle single decker, R: RHD bus, L: Low
entry
N113CRB - N: Transverse engine, 11: 11L engine, 3: 3rd Gen, C:
2-axle single deck, R: RHD bus, B:Regular non-low-floor bus
